Rotors for 2015 Toyota Venza

Brake rotors on your 2015 Toyota Venza are just as important as brake pads when it comes to accurately stopping your car. Brake rotors are the component that the brake pads clamp down on to stop your wheels from spinning. There are a variety of different kinds of rotors accessible for your 2015 Toyota Venza, including drilled rotors and slotted brake rotors. How much are rotors for a 2015 Toyota Venza

The cost of rotors by themselves frequently run anywhere between $50 to $125 per rotor retail depending on the type of rotor and whether or not you want to install them yourself. How long do 2015 Toyota Venza brake rotors last?

The answer depends heavily on your driving style, the conditions of your everyday commute, the type of rotors, and the type of vehicle you're driving. Usually, 2015 Toyota Venza rotors need to be entirely replaced every 30,000 - 80,000 miles depending on the factors above. How often do 2015 Toyota Venza brake rotors need to be replaced?

2015 Toyota Venza rotors should be replaced at or before 70,000 miles but rotors may instantly degrade even faster depending on your driving habits and an assortment of other factors. Typically you will need to replace rotors in pairs starting with the front axle of your 2015 Toyota Venza as they tend to wear out quicker. Signs and symptoms of bad 2015 Toyota Venza brake rotors

It's exceedingly vital that you take your 2015 Toyota Venza into an auto repair shop if you experience any of the following important warning signs of failing or degrading rotors.

  • Vibrations in the brake pedal when applying pressure. This is a evident sign that your 2015 Toyota Venza brake rotors may be warped or exceptionally worn down.
  • Visible score marks on the rotors are a sign that repeated contact has excessively worn down the rotors on your 2015 Toyota Venza.
  • If you notice decreased and poor brake responsiveness or increasingly longer stopping distances when applying your brakes then your vehicle needs to be promptly brought in for examination quickly.
  • Odd noise or extremely high pitched screeching sounds coming from outside the vehicle when your brakes are applied.
